Email Marketing And Customer Retention Strategies

Email marketing is a golden opportunity that many overlook. It’s not just about newsletters anymore: it’s about creating value for our customers. By segmenting our audience and personalizing our messages, we can tailor our communication to different travel needs. Special offers, personalized itineraries, and reminders for upcoming trips can keep our brand at the forefront of our customers’ minds.

A well-crafted email can do wonders for customer retention. By sending follow-up emails after they’ve traveled with us, we can ask for feedback, encourage social media sharing, or offer them discounts on future travel. This cycle can turn one-time customers into loyal advocates.

Measuring Success: Analytics And KPIs

To ensure our digital marketing efforts are effective, we need to monitor our performance with analytics and Key Performance Indicators (KPIs). Tracking metrics like website traffic, conversion rates, and social media engagement helps us slice through the noise and understand what’s truly working.

Tools like Google Analytics provide invaluable insights into user behavior, allowing us to refine our marketing strategies. If a particular campaign isn’t achieving the desired results, we can pivot quickly. This agility is invaluable in the fast-changing travel industry.
